OK, the Army Book: Empire (German) has the Nuln army list at page... 78. Together with alternative army lists for: Emperor\'s Guard, Sigmarite Army, Marienburg Mercenary Army, Cult of Ulric, and Crusade Army. In short, a chaptermaster may not be the General, as shooting is un-knightly... Mortars and Cannons become Core, Knights become Rare... Thats pretty much it. All rules and point costs stay the same.
